(The Spread) – With a new head coach and quarterback, many pundits believe that the Arizona Cardinals will be an improved team in 2013. What kind of numbers will their star players put up this season?
According to oddsmakers from online sports book Bovada.lv, quarterback Carson Palmer has an over/under of 22.5 passing touchdowns and 16.5 interceptions in 2013. Palmer, of course, was acquired via trade from the Raiders this offseason.
How many total rushing yards and touchdowns will Rashard Mendenhall compile in 2013? The over/under for yards is 750.5 while the over/under for total rushing touchdowns is 5.5. Given Mendenhall’s injury history, there’s value in the under for both props.
How many total receptions, receiving yards and receiving touchdowns will Larry Fitzgerald rack up this season? The over/under for total receptions is 90.5, while the over/under for total receiving yards is 1,100.5 and the o/u for touchdowns is 7.5. A year ago he finished with 71 receptions for 798 yards and four touchdowns.
